Output 42e259a87a363dd7f1b99d982a297bcaee2e774428ed3bec5b29ac0250f21c72:83

value
165018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c99b0fe6edb594fd13dfe5ada619eb217b110751 OP_EQUAL
address
3L51W1L1UMMKPJ6HeKYik7ayH4fSpJSDiT
transaction
42e259a87a363dd7f1b99d982a297bcaee2e774428ed3bec5b29ac0250f21c72
confirmations
151301
spent
true